Sevastopolgaz

Company

width=200px

Content

PJSC Sevastopolgaz is an enterprise whose main activity is the transportation and supply of natural gas for the residential sector and enterprises of the city.

History

2025: Ex-Deputy Governor of Sevastopol Yevgeny Gorlov pleaded guilty to receiving a bribe from an IT company

On January 27, 2025, it became known that the former acting deputy governor of Sevastopol, Yevgeny Gorlov, pleaded guilty to receiving a bribe from PJSC Sevastopolgaz and Digital Technologies LLC for general patronage. The Basmanny Court of Moscow extended the arrest of Gorlov for three months - until April 20, 2025. Read more here

2024: Nationalization of the company

On October 17, 2024, the government of Sevastopol decided to transfer PJSC Sevastopolgaz to state ownership. The company has a temporary administration formed by the authorities. At the same time, as emphasized, nothing will change for the labor collective.

"PJSC" Sevastopolgaz "by the decision of the government passed into the state ownership of the city of Sevastopol. It was a difficult, long, painstaking job. It would not have been possible without the large volume of activities that the law enforcement unit conducted. It was proved - despite all the numerous tricks and attempts to confuse the traces - that PJSC Sevastopolgaz belonged to the Ukrainian oligarchs, "said the Governor of Sevastopol Mikhail Razvozhaev.

He thanked for the assistance provided by the director of the FSBAlexander Bortnikov and the Prosecutor General of Russia Igor Krasnov, as well as all law enforcement officers who worked in Sevastopol and Crimea. The decree of the government of Sevastopol states that the property of the company, including land and real estate on the territory of Sevastopol, which by February 24, 2022 belonged to foreign states and their citizens who commit unfriendly actions against Russia, will be taken into account as the property of the city.

The return of the enterprise to state ownership involves an intensive solution to the issues of dogasification. In addition, the cost of maintenance of gas equipment is expected to be reduced. At the same time, the service scheme does not change for consumers: they do not need to go to the office to renegotiate contracts. Jobs in the company itself are also planned to be preserved: the staff of the enterprise as of October 2024 is about 1 thousand employees.[1]

2019

As of April 2019, PJSC Sevastopolgaz serves 1,450 km of gas networks. In addition, the company performs additional activities: distribution of natural, dry (stripped) gas through gas distribution networks, construction of utilities for gas supply, installation of heating systems and others.

2014

Since December 01, 2014, PJSC Sevastopolgaz has completely passed into the legislative field of the Russian Federation, becoming the Public Joint Stock Company for Gas Supply and Gasification Sevastopolgaz.
